On Fri, Nov 18, 2011 at 06:39:50PM +0800, Cong Wang wrote:
It seems that systemd needs tmpfs to support fallocate,
see http://lkml.org/lkml/2011/10/20/275. This patch adds
fallocate support to tmpfs.

What for exactly? ??Please explain why preallocating on tmpfs would
make any sense.

To be able to safely use mmap(), regarding SIGBUS, on files on the
/dev/shm filesystem. The glibc fallback loop for -ENOSYS on fallocate
is just ugly.

That is the kind of information which needs to be in the changelog.
